  • How Can a Ligament Repair Specialist Help You?

    In every joint in the body, the two bones are connected by a thick tissue called a ligament. Ligaments are very similar to tendons, which connect a muscle to a bone.
    Ligaments enable you to move, perform daily tasks, and participate in physical activities. They serve the purpose of stabilizing your joint, yet they are semi-flexible.

  • Do I Need to See an Orthopedic Surgeon for My Shoulder?

    Your shoulder is a marvel of complex design and function, and it has the greatest range of motion of any joint in the human body. Because it is so flexible and is used throughout the day for just about everything you do, you can easily develop shoulder pain. Indeed, shoulder pain plagues about 9% of adults in the United States.

  • How Can a Shoulder Doctor Help Me with My Arthritis?

    Shoulder arthritis occurs when the cartilage in the shoulder starts to wear away on its surface and eventually in its deeper layers, causing pain, stiffness, and sometimes, a grinding sensation in the shoulder.
